Columbia Basin College Athletic Hall of Fame

John Howard

John Howard

  • Class
  • Induction
    2009
  • Sport(s)
    Football, Wrestling, Men's Golf, Tennis

John Howard, former CBC coach, was elected into the NWAACC Hall of Fame in 1997 and the NJCAA Wrestling Hall of Fame in 1980 after an illustrious 38-year coaching career at CBC.

When Howard came to CBC in 1964, he revived a wrestling program that became a powerhouse on the west coast. It took him three years to revitalize the program, but in his fourth year as head coach, CBC won 53 straight dual meets, a winning streak that lasted four years.

In 1971, he guided CBC to its first championship in the Washington Athletic Association of Community Colleges. During his time at the College, Howard coached eight wrestlers to individual championships, including two national champions, Darrell Keller and Gil Daminani.

Howard left an incredible sports legacy when he retired from CBC in 2002. Besides being known for reviving the wrestling program, he also coached football, golf, and tennis while teaching in the Physical Education department. The CBC golf program claimed 10 NWAACC Championships under Coach Howard, and he was part of the coaching staff that placed 16 players in the National Football League.
